What is N-Palmitoyl Laurylacetylmethyl Aminopropanediol?
N-Palmitoyl Laurylacetylmethyl Aminopropanediol, often referred to by its INCI name, is an organic compound primarily used in the cosmetic industry. This ingredient is also known by other names such as Palmitoyl Laurylacetylmethyl Aminopropanediol or simply as a derivative of amino acids. Its chemical composition includes a combination of palmitic acid, lauric acid, and a modified amino acid structure, which together contribute to its unique properties.
The history of N-Palmitoyl Laurylacetylmethyl Aminopropanediol in cosmetics is relatively recent, emerging as a result of advancements in cosmetic chemistry and a growing demand for multifunctional ingredients. Initially, it was developed to address the need for effective humectants and skin conditioning agents that could offer more than just basic hydration. Over time, its efficacy and safety profile have made it a popular choice among formulators.
The production of N-Palmitoyl Laurylacetylmethyl Aminopropanediol involves a series of chemical reactions starting with the esterification of palmitic and lauric acids. These fatty acids are then combined with a specially modified amino acid through a process known as amidation. This synthesis results in a compound that can effectively attract and retain moisture in the skin, while also providing conditioning benefits. The entire process is carefully controlled to ensure the purity and stability of the final product, making it suitable for use in a wide range of cosmetic formulations.
The Benefits/Uses of N-Palmitoyl Laurylacetylmethyl Aminopropanediol
In this section, we will delve into the officially recognized cosmetic benefits and uses of N-Palmitoyl Laurylacetylmethyl Aminopropanediol:
Humectant
One of the primary benefits of N-Palmitoyl Laurylacetylmethyl Aminopropanediol is its function as a humectant. In simple terms, a humectant is a substance that helps to retain moisture. This ingredient has the ability to attract water from the surrounding environment and draw it into the skin. This is particularly beneficial for maintaining skin hydration, especially in dry conditions. By keeping the skin well-moisturized, it helps to maintain a smooth, plump, and healthy appearance.
Skin Conditioning
Another key benefit of N-Palmitoyl Laurylacetylmethyl Aminopropanediol is its role in skin conditioning. This means it helps to improve the overall feel and appearance of the skin. It can make the skin feel softer and smoother by enhancing its texture. Additionally, it can help to improve the skin’s elasticity and resilience, making it look more youthful and vibrant. This conditioning effect is particularly useful in products aimed at anti-aging or skin-repair.

Potential Side Effects & Other Considerations
N-Palmitoyl Laurylacetylmethyl Aminopropanediol is generally considered safe for topical application in cosmetic products. However, as with any ingredient, there are potential side effects and considerations to keep in mind.
- Skin irritation
- Redness
- Allergic reactions
Regarding individuals who are pregnant or breastfeeding, data and research on the topical usage of N-Palmitoyl Laurylacetylmethyl Aminopropanediol during pregnancy and breastfeeding are lacking. Therefore, it is advisable for these individuals to consult a healthcare professional for further advice before using products containing this ingredient.
Side effects and adverse reactions from this ingredient are generally uncommon. However, it is recommended to conduct a patch test before widespread usage to ensure there are no adverse reactions.
In terms of comedogenicity, N-Palmitoyl Laurylacetylmethyl Aminopropanediol has a rating of 1 on a scale of 0 to 5, where 0 is totally non-comedogenic and 5 is highly comedogenic. This low rating indicates that it is unlikely to clog pores, making it suitable for individuals prone to acne, blemishes, or breakouts.
